4

Very good

This book is the second edition of the "Pocket Guide to the Birds of the Indian Subcontinent" and not the old handbook. Very nicely compiled and improved over the earlier edition. Major and useful improvements being, the text and distribution maps are placed opposite to the plates & the maps have been revised. It is almost a combo of the leading field guides for the subcontinent.

5

Great Field Guide

This is one of the awesomest field guide that is available on birds of India. Well organized information, detailed information on each species, great sketches by Inskipp et al., and well updated distribution maps...the combination makes it a great field guide. Some taxonomic changes have been made in the latest edition (2011) but you don't have to worry about it. The book covers color morphs and sexually dimorphic birds in the nicest possible ways.
Its a great buy.

5

Birds of the Indian Subcontinent

After purchasing a few similar books on this topic, I found this to be the most comprehensive- All 1295 Birds and all plates are in color. Well categorized and laid out. Its better than the others because of its evenly spread plates,and the trick being you can flip thru pages to stop at a page on which color, size or shape resembles what you have seen.
